Understanding Remote Start Systems
Remote start systems, also known as remote engine start or start/stop systems, allow a vehicle to be started from a distance using a remote control. This feature can be particularly useful in extreme weather conditions or for those who need to load or prepare their vehicle before driving. Modern remote start systems often come with additional features such as keyless entry, alarm systems, and the ability to control the vehicle’s accessories like the radio and heating/cooling system remotely.
Factory-Installed vs. Aftermarket Remote Start Systems
There are two main types of remote start systems: those installed by the vehicle manufacturer (factory-installed) and those installed after the vehicle has been purchased (aftermarket). Factory-installed systems are designed and integrated by the vehicle manufacturer and often come with more sophisticated features and better integration with the vehicle’s computer system. On the other hand, aftermarket systems are installed by third-party companies and can offer a range of features, sometimes more than what is available from the manufacturer, at varying costs and levels of complexity.
Factors Influencing the Duration of Remote Start
Several factors can influence how long a car stays on with remote start. These include:
The type of remote start system installed, with factory-installed systems typically offering more control over settings like runway time (the duration the engine runs after remote start).
The vehicle’s make and model, as different manufacturers have different default settings for remote start duration.
Local laws and regulations, which may limit the duration a vehicle can idle to reduce emissions and noise pollution.
Duration Settings for Remote Start
Most remote start systems allow the duration of the engine run time to be set or adjusted. For many vehicles, the default setting is around 10 to 15 minutes, after which the engine will shut off automatically if no further action is taken, such as entering the vehicle and starting it normally. However, this setting can often be adjusted through the vehicle’s settings menu or through the remote start system’s interface, offering more flexibility to the driver.
Adjusting Duration Settings
Adjusting the duration settings for remote start can usually be done in one of two ways: through the vehicle’s onboard computer system or through a mobile app if the vehicle is equipped with such technology. Some vehicles may also require consulting the owner’s manual or contacting a dealership for specific instructions on how to adjust these settings.
Automated Shut-Off Features
In addition to setting a specific duration for the remote start, many modern vehicles come equipped with automated shut-off features designed to conserve fuel, reduce emissions, and prevent unnecessary wear on the engine. These features can automatically turn off the engine after a predetermined period of inactivity or if certain conditions are met, such as the vehicle reaching a set temperature.
Legal Considerations
While the convenience of remote start systems is undeniable, there are also legal considerations to keep in mind. Idling laws vary by jurisdiction, with some areas imposing strict limits on how long a vehicle can idle to combat air pollution and reduce greenhouse gas emissions. Drivers should familiarize themselves with local regulations to avoid fines or other penalties.

Can I use remote start with any type of car?
Not all cars are compatible with remote start, so it’s essential to check your vehicle’s specifications before attempting to use this feature. Generally, most modern cars that have an automatic transmission and a fuel-injected engine can be equipped with remote start. However, some older models or cars with manual transmissions may not be compatible. Additionally, some cars may require a specific type of remote start system or module to be installed, so it’s crucial to consult your owner’s manual or speak with a mechanic or dealership to determine if your car is eligible.
If your car is not equipped with remote start from the factory, it may still be possible to install an aftermarket system. There are many companies that offer remote start kits that can be installed on a wide range of vehicles. However, it’s essential to choose a reputable brand and follow the installation instructions carefully to ensure that the system is installed correctly and safely. It’s also important to note that some car manufacturers may void your warranty if you install an aftermarket remote start system, so be sure to check your warranty terms before making any modifications to your vehicle.
How long can I leave my car running with remote start?
The length of time you can leave your car running with remote start varies depending on the specific system and vehicle you have. Typically, most remote start systems have a default setting that allows the car to run for 10-15 minutes before shutting off automatically. However, some systems may have adjustable timers or settings that allow you to customize the runtime. It’s essential to check your owner’s manual or consult with the manufacturer to determine the specific settings and limitations of your remote start system.
